Travis Abercrombie
RECTOR
Travis has been married to his wife, Caci, since 2002 and together they have twin boys, Will and Owen. He is a native of Simpsonville and went to Mauldin High School (class of ‘92). Caci is also from the upstate (Powdersville) and went to Wren and is currently a RN Supervisor with the Greenville Co. School District. They are both Clemson graduates.
Travis was called into vocational ministry in 2008, and spent 12 years in full time ministry before being distinctly called toward the beauty of the liturgy in the Anglican Church and to plant Harvest Anglican Church (that officially launched in August 2021). He has both a Masters in Worship Studies and a Master of Divinity degree from Asbury Theological Seminary.
In his free time, he enjoys boating, music, art, or just relaxing in the shade somewhere in a rocking chair—enjoying the beauty of God’s creation!

Harvest Leadership Team (Vestry)
The Vestry are lay people who are elected by the congregation and serve on a 3 year rotating basis. These servants come alongside the Rector to support the life, mission and ministry of Harvest Anglican. Members of the Vestry currently are: Jean Whitlock (Sr. Warden), Deborah Pickard (Jr. Warden), Darrell Holcomb (Treasurer), Kara Dowers (Clerk), Ligon King and Diane Hucks.
